Lerotholi

Lerotholi Letsie (1836–1905) [1] was the paramount chief of Basotho (modern Lesotho) from November 20, 1891 to August 19, 1905.[2]

Leadership of Basotho

Lerotholi became leader after his father's death in 1891. In 1898, he fought and defeated his uncle somewhere near Thaba Bosiu. He remained leader until his death in 1905.[3] His son Letsie II then became leader of the Basotho.[4]
